What is a Miller trust in Iowa?
Miller Trusts are also called "Medical Assistance Income Trusts" in state and federal statutes or regulations. These trusts can resolve the problem facing people with too much income to get Medicaid assistance, but not enough to pay for nursing home care. -
How do I set up a special needs trust in Iowa?
Requirements for a Special Needs Trust The trust must be irrevocable. established for the beneficiary by the beneficiary, a parent, grandparent, legal guardian, or a court. created with the assets of a disabled person who is under 65. the State of Iowa must be the residual beneficiary of the trust. -

What is another name for Miller trust?
Miller Trusts are called by a variety of names and include the following: Qualifying Income Trusts, QITs, Income Diversion Trusts, Income Cap Trusts, Irrevocable Income Trusts, Income Trusts, d4B trusts, and Income Only Trusts. These names are often state specific. -
